Technical Field
[0001] The utility model relates to the field of double-handle faucets, in particular to a double-handle faucet. Background Art
[0002] The double-handle faucet is a double-handle design: there are two independent handles, one for controlling the flow of cold water and the other for hot water. The water flow and temperature are adjusted by rotating the handles. The sides of the two handles are in contact with each other in opposite directions, making it convenient for users to operate them simultaneously to obtain suitable warm water. There are two valve cores inside, which are connected to the cold water pipe and the hot water pipe respectively, and are connected to the handles through connectors. When the handles are turned, the connectors drive the valve cores to rotate, thereby adjusting the contact area between the water channel and the water inlet, accurately controlling the mixing ratio of cold and hot water, and then adjusting the water outlet temperature.
[0003] The double-handle faucet is a commonly used faucet at present. However, the current double-handle faucet does not have a structure for filtering the water during use. The impurities in the water will affect the overall water quality after the faucet is discharged, and will cause discomfort to the user. [0022] See also Figure 1-4In the utility model, a double-handle faucet comprises two water inlet pipes 1, and the two water inlet pipes 1 are fixedly connected to a connecting pipe 2 on one side close to each other. The front of the connecting pipe 2 is fixedly connected to a threaded connection cover 7, and the inner ring of the threaded connection cover 7 is threadedly connected to a threaded connection ring 20. The inner ring of the threaded connection ring 20 is fixedly connected to a water pipe 10, and the inner ring of the water pipe 10 is fixedly inlaid with a sealing bearing 12. The inner ring of the sealing bearing 12 is fixedly connected to a water outlet pipe 13. A filter tube 9 is provided inside the water pipe 10, and the inner ring of the filter tube 9 is fixedly connected to a PP cotton filter plate 16 and a precision filter plate 15 respectively. The top of the two water inlet pipes 1 is provided with an installation groove 4, and the inside of the two installation grooves 4 is provided with a valve core 3. Through the setting of the threaded connection ring 20 and the threaded connection cover 7, and in cooperation with the filter tube 9, the PP cotton filter plate 16 and the precision filter plate 15 can be installed, which will make the installation of the filter assembly more convenient.
[0023] The inner walls of the two mounting grooves 4 are threadedly connected with sealing covers 5, and the bottom surfaces of the two sealing covers 5 are fixedly connected with sealing gaskets 6. The bottom surfaces of the two sealing gaskets 6 are respectively in contact with the upper surfaces of the two valve cores 3. The bottom ends of the two water inlet pipes 1 are fixedly connected with water inlet joints 18. The outer surfaces of the two water inlet joints 18 are threaded. The outer surfaces of the two water inlet joints 18 are fixedly connected with limiting plates 17. Handles 19 are provided on the top of the two water inlet pipes 1. The bottom ends of the two handles 19 are respectively adapted to the top ends of the two valve cores 3. The setting of the handles 19 facilitates the rotation of the valve core 3. The sealing cover 5 and the sealing gasket 6 play a role in sealing the top of the valve core 3, which can avoid leakage of water. The water inlet joint 18 and the limiting plate 17 are used to facilitate the installation and connection with the cold water pipe and the hot water pipe, thereby improving the flexibility during connection.
[0024] The inner ring of the threaded connection cover 7 is fixedly connected with a first sealing ring 8, the front of the first sealing ring 8 contacts the rear end of the filter tube 9, the outer surface of the filter tube 9 contacts the inner ring of the threaded connection cover 7, and the front end of the threaded connection cover 7 is fixedly connected with a second sealing ring 11, the front end of the second sealing ring 11 contacts the rear end of the water pipe 10, the outer surface of the filter tube 9 contacts the inner ring of the water pipe 10, and the outside of the water outlet pipe 13 is provided with a water outlet cover 14, the inner ring of the water outlet cover 14 is threadedly connected to the outer surface of the water outlet pipe 13, through the setting of the first sealing ring 8 and the second sealing ring 11, the threaded connection cover 7 and the threaded connection ring 20 can be efficiently sealed to avoid water leakage. Through the setting of the water outlet cover 14, the water outlet pipe 13 can be made to output more evenly, thereby improving the water outlet effect of the faucet.
[0025] The working principle of the present invention is: first, connect and install the hot water or cold water through the water inlet joint 18, then take the filter tube 9 and install it inside the threaded connection cover 7, then take the threaded connection ring 20 and rotate it on the inner ring of the threaded connection cover 7 until the threaded connection ring 20 contacts the second sealing ring 11, and then complete the installation of the filter tube 9. At the same time, the water outlet pipe 13 and the water pipe 10 are also fixed, and then the PP cotton filter plate 16 and the precision filter plate 15 inside the filter tube 9 are used to filter the water body.
